What should I do with a beautiful 960? 700

Good point, but the cost of a conversion is really no different than aquiring and installing a good used six cylinder, if the local wrecking yards here are any indication. They sell evey late 960 they get, to those who own early cars. Average used price is $4500.00 Canadian - just for the engine. I have seen two engines with the crack you describe. Mustang engines are plentiful and cheap by comparison, and they fit well.
The 5.0 was a great motor in my 82 GLT - and the 960 would be even better.
